我有一个新的遗物帐户并在其上添加了一个 ror 应用程序。现在我想在新文物上添加新的 ror 应用程序。我怎样才能做到这一点?
1 回答
您可以在这里观看视频https://newrelic.com/docs/ruby/ruby-agent-installation
有 3 个简单的步骤来安装 newrelic
安装宝石
New Relic 建议安装 Ruby gem 以便更好地控制版本和依赖项。但是,2.0 之前的 Rails 版本不支持 gem。如果您使用的是 Rails 1.2.6 及更早版本,请安装该插件。
我们的 gem 在 rubygems.org 上可用,在这里输入代码newrelic_rpm
:
sudo gem install newrelic_rpm
对于 Rails 3 和使用 Bundler 的安装,只需将我们的 gem 添加到 Gemfile:
gem 'newrelic_rpm'
对于没有 Bundler 的 Rails 版本 2.1 到 2.3,编辑 environment.rb 并添加到初始化程序块:
config.gem "newrelic_rpm"
对于 Rails 版本 2.0.*,编辑 environment.rb 并在初始化块之后添加以下语句:
require "newrelic_rpm"
*强文本* 安装配置文件
安装代理后,将newrelic.yml
文件复制到config
应用程序的子目录中。登录 rpm.newrelic.com 后,您可以从“帐户设置”链接下载newrelic.yml
包含您的许可证密钥的新版本。
更新 newrelic.yml 文件
每当您更新代理时,请仔细检查您的代理配置文件 ( config/newrelic.yml
) 是否是最新的。为此,您需要对newrelic.yml
位于代理插件文件夹 ( vendor/plugins/newrelic_rpm/newrelic.yml
) 中的默认文件进行目视检查。查找config/newrelic.yml
文件中没有的新配置选项。
更新代理
sudo gem update newrelic_rpm
使用 Bundler gem 安装
在 2.13 及更高版本中,New Relic Ruby 代理将在 Rails 3 和 Rails 2.3 下正确处理 Bundler 初始化。
将 gem 规范添加到您的 Gemfile。建议:将 New Relic gem 放在列表中尽可能低的位置,以便在 gem 初始化时检测其上方的框架:
gem 'newrelic_rpm'
注意:此方法仅适用于从 1.0.0 开始的 Bundler 版本。有关 bundler gem 的更多信息,请参阅bundler github 项目。
如果您仍有问题,请提交支持票(以获得最快的服务)或电子邮件支持@New Relic。此外,您还可以在 Stack Overflow 上获得社区的支持。用 newrelic 标记您的帖子。